Linux strings命令在網絡數據包分析中的作用

Linux strings命令在網絡數據包分析中的作用

linux系統中的strings命令是網絡數據包分析的利器,它能從二進制文件、內存鏡像或其他非文本數據中提取可打印字符串。在分析網絡數據包(例如PCAP文件)時,strings命令可以幫助提取關鍵信息,例如IP地址、端口號和協議名稱等。

strings命令在網絡數據包分析中的主要應用:

  1. 提取IP地址和端口號: 從數據包文件中提取源IP、目標IP、源端口和目標端口等信息,這些信息對于網絡流量分析、異常行為識別和網絡故障診斷至關重要。

  2. 識別協議名稱: 提取協議名稱(例如TCP、udphttp、DNS等),幫助分析師了解網絡流量構成和通信模式。

  3. 惡意軟件檢測: 從可疑二進制文件中提取字符串,例如域名、IP地址和URL等,輔助分析師識別潛在惡意軟件。

  4. 日志文件分析: 從日志文件中提取有用信息,例如錯誤消息、警告和用戶代理字符串等,幫助診斷問題并了解系統行為。

使用strings命令分析網絡數據包文件,通常需要結合其他工具,例如wiresharktcpdump。 可以使用tcpdump捕獲數據包并保存為PCAP文件,然后用strings命令處理PCAP文件以提取字符串信息。

? 版權聲明
THE END
喜歡就支持一下吧
點贊10 分享